Explanation:
The generation of an electric current in a closed circuit by a changing magnetic field is known as Faraday's law of electromagnetic induction. This phenomenon occurs when a changing magnetic field induces an electromotive force (emf) in a closed circuit, resulting in the flow of current. Faraday's law is fundamental in the operation of various technologies like electric generators, transformers, and more.
